SteelSeries Arctis 7 : Best for PC Gamers

SteelSeries Arctis 7

Specifications:

  • Connectivity: Wireless
  • Item Type: On-Ear
  • Sensitivity: 98 dB
  • Weight: 0.78 lbs
  • Impedance: 32 ohm

Features

  • Color: Black, White.
  • Transducer Principle: Dynamic.
  • Design: Closed-back.
  • Surround Sound: DTS Headphone: X v2.0.
  • Sensitivity: 98 dB.
  • Magnet Type: Neodymium.
  • Impedance: 32 Ohms.
  • Total Harmonic Distortion: < 3%.
  • Wired Connection: 4-pole 3.5 mm cable.
  • Wireless Connection: 2.4 GHz wireless.
  • Charging Cable: Micro-USB.
  • Battery Life: About 24 hours.
  • Microphone Type: Noise-canceling mic.
  • Mic Pickup Pattern: Bidirectional.
  • Dimension: ‎7.76 x 6.89 x 3.58 inches.
  • Microphone Frequency Response: 100 Hz – 10 kHz.
  • Compatibility: PC, Mac, PS4, PS5, Switch, and Mobile.
  • Mic Impedance: 2200 Ohms.
  • Weight: 12.5 ounces.
  • Mic Sensitivity: -38 dB.

SteelSeries Arctis 7 headset is a wireless gaming headset with an integrated rechargeable battery. You can customize your sound with the SteelSeries Engine app. The app is available in both Windows OS and Mac OS.

You can control the EQ with the app. You can turn it on or off surround sound, adjust the volume, and do other things.

Its Directional Sound feature lets you hear the sounds that are coming from different directions and makes for a more realistic 3D audio experience. It’s an amazing feature in games like Fortnite.

Open-Back vs. Closed-Back

It is important to think about the design of the headphone. There are both open-back and closed-back ear cups, and each has its pros and cons.

Open-back headsets allow better situational awareness. They are also splendid in terms of breathability. Besides, they are also airier and more natural than closed-back headsets.

But they don’t have good sound isolation and they don’t have a good bass response.

A closed-back headset is great at blocking out noise, but its closed-back design is not as effective at enhancing low frequencies.
